Frank Lloyd Wright’s Bogk House Just Listed for the First Time in Almost 70 Years
Location: 2420 N Terrace Avenue, Milwaukee, Wisconsin
Price: $1,500,000
Architect: Frank Lloyd Wright
Year Built: 1917
Footprint: 6,712 square feet (five bedrooms, three full and one half baths)
Lot Size: 0.16 acres
From the Agent: "The Frederick C. Bogk House has the special distinction of being the only single-family residence designed by Frank Lloyd Wright in the city of Milwaukee. Commissioned by alderman and entrepreneur Frederick C. Bogk in 1916, the house illustrates the visionary genius of Wright as a free-flowing and organically integrated and aesthetic whole. Selling for only the second time in 107 years, the Bogk house has been exquisitely maintained and cherished by the current owners since 1955."
"When the current owners bought the property in 1955, they wrote to Wright asking if he had designed any landscaping for the house; Wright responded that he hadn’t, but directed them to buy furniture from his new line that matched the home," notes the listing. "Since then, the family has carefully preserved the house, returning the interiors to their original paint colors and buying back the home’s original, custom-made furniture."
